Introduction

Get ready to celebrate the anniversary of the coronation of King Mindaugas on July 6! This special day commemorates the crowning of Mindaugas as the first and only king of Lithuania in 1253. Not only is this a significant event in Lithuanian history, but it also marks the beginning of a united and powerful kingdom. To this day, King Mindaugas is remembered for his bravery, leadership, and contribution to shaping Lithuania's identity. Anniversary of the Coronation of King Mindaugas Timeline

King Mindaugas Coronation

Mindaugas is crowned as the first and only King of Lithuania, marking the beginning of a united kingdom.

King Mindaugas Assassinated

Mindaugas reign ends tragically as he is assassinated by rivals, leading to decades of internal conflict within the kingdom.

Grand Duchy Era

Lithuania transitions to a Grand Duchy after Mindaugas' death, expanding its territories and influence under several Grand Dukes.

Modern Lithuanian Statehood

In the wake of World War I, Lithuania proclaims independence, recalling the unity during Mindaugas' reign.

Independence Restoration

Lithuania regains independence following the break-up of Soviet Union and reestablishes its status as a nation.

Coronation Anniversary Recognition

The government of Lithuania officially recognizes July 6th as the Anniversary of the Coronation of King Mindaugas, a national holiday.

Why Anniversary of the Coronation of King Mindaugas is Important

It brings communities together

This holiday is widely celebrated by Lithuanians both in their homeland and abroad. It is a time for people to gather, reconnect with their roots, and celebrate their national identity. The anniversary of the coronation of King Mindaugas is a unifying holiday that brings communities together in celebration.

It celebrates Lithuanian history and culture

The Coronation of King Mindaugas is an important milestone in Lithuanian history as it marked the establishment of a unified Lithuanian state. This holiday serves as a reminder of Lithuania's rich cultural heritage and the bravery and determination of its people in achieving independence.

It honors a significant figure in Lithuanian history

King Mindaugas was not only the first king of Lithuania, but he also played a crucial role in uniting the country and establishing its early foundations. By celebrating his coronation, we remember and honor his contributions to the nation.
